Jean Philibert Bicard, age 81, of Saint-Paul, and formally of France, passed away at the Moncton City Hospital, Moncton, on Friday May 4th, 2007. He was the widower of the Late Jeanne Claudia Raymonde Mommessin. Born in Thizy, France on October 12th, 1925, he was the son of the late Jean Baptiste and the late Jeanne (Née Corneloup) Bicard.
He is survived by one daughter; Renée Jacqueline Chanbonneau (Jean) of Saint-Julien de Chédon, France, two sons; Gerard (Josette) of Mably, France, Jean-Maurice of Montreal, one sister; Léontine of France, two grand children; Sandrine, and Sébastien, and several nephews and nieces.
Visitation will be held at the Saint-Paul de Kent Roman Catholic Church slumber room, Saint-Paul on Thursday May 10th from 2 to 4 and 7 to 9, and Friday from 9 to 10:45 am. Funeral Mass will be held on Friday May 11th at 11:00 am at the Saint-Paul Church. Interment will be in France.
Funeral arrangements are in the care of Maillet Funeral Home, Bouctouche
